Hello Neighbors,

26 bulbs are out in the old light towers along Ocean Front Walk from Clubhouse up to Rose. Some stretches – along Thornton in particular – are pitch black. I've called L.A. 311 every Wednesday this summer to request repairs. As of last night, no changes.

 

The work order reference # is 276728 with the Street Lighting department. If any of you feel so inclined to call like I have, please do,  so we can get some new bulbs installed on OFW throughout north Venice.

 

Thanks for your help. If you have any suggestions of who I else I might contact, and/or who you have already contacted, and/or if you know when the new light towers are scheduled to be installed like they were earlier this year in central Venice, I'm all ears.

Update:

Hi Bret,

I have an update from Street Lighting.

Staff has informed me that last night a crew patrolled the OFW area mentioned on Yo! Venice!  

The crew found 24 individual light outages. They were able to restore 15 lights to service, with nine remaining. A crew is being dispatched today to continue these repairs and we will follow up with you as more information becomes available.

Tony Arranaga

Office of Councilmember Bill Rosendahl
